Natixis Advisors LLC reduced its stake in shares of Leidos Holdings, Inc. (NYSE:LDOS – Free Report) by 6.2% during the fourth qu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 169,566 shares of the aerospace company’s stock after selling 11,239 shares during the period. Natixis Advisors LLC owned 0.13% of Leidos worth $24,428,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Leidos Company Profile
Leidos Holdings,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, provides services and solutions in the defense, intelligence, civil, and health markets in the United States and internationally. The company operates through Defense Solutions, Civil, and Health segments.
